Governor Adeleke Sets Up Panel of Enquiry on Esa Oke – Ayegunle Chieftaincy Dispute

●Inauguration Holds March 4th – HC Dosu Babatunde

NEWS RELEASE

OSOGBO- 27/02/2025 – Osunstate.gov.ng

Governor Ademola Adeleke has approved the constitution of a panel of enquiry on the recent chieftaincy dispute involving Esa Oke and Ido Ayegunle towns of Obokun local government of Osun state.

The state Governor had promised to set up the committee when he visited both Esa Oke and Ido Ayegunle during recent communal clashes.

Governor Adeleke who was accompanied to the towns by top state officials frowned at the destruction of properties and vowed to dig to the root of the matter for final solution and resolution.

The panel is to be chaired by the Special Adviser to the Governor on House of Assembly Matters, Rt. Hon Ropo Oyewole.

Other members of the panel includes the Special Adviser to the Governor on security Matters, Barrister Samuel Ojo; a representative of the permanent secretary, Ministry of justice; Permanent secretary, Ministry of Regional integration – Mr. M.O Oyedeji; Director, staff Welfare, Public service office – Mr. J. Amusan.

The Deputy Director, Chieftaincy affairs, Ministry of local Government and chieftaincy affairs, Mrs Adeola Ajekigbe is to serve as the panel secretary.

The terms of Reference are as follows:

(a) To determine the remote and immediate causes of the crisis which broke out on January 30, 2025 immediately after the state executive council approved the appointment of Prince Oluwatimileyin Oluyemi Ajayi as the Olojudo of Ido-Ayegunle in Obokun local Government.

(b) To recommend to government measures that will bring about lasting peace in the area ;

(c) To assess the damages on both towns and recommend remediation measures;

(d) Any other matter as determined by the panel which will aid in delivery of its assignment;

(d) To submit its recommendation to the government within two (2) weeks of its inauguration.

The panel is to submit its recommendation to the government within two (2) weeks of its inauguration.

Meanwhile, the Commissioner for Local Government and Chieftaincy Matters, Hon Dosu Babatunde has disclosed that the inauguration of the panel will be held on March 4th, 2025 at the Ministry of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s, Osogbo.
